is lithium magnetic? we had to find out whether specific metals were magnetic, and i couldn't find whether pure lithium was magnetic?
is it correct that pure copper is not magnetic, pure iron is magnetic, pure lead is not magnetic, pure zinc is not magnetic and pure nickel is magnetic?
what about the magnetism of sodium, lithium [obviously], calcium, aluminium and magnesium?
and how is magnetism measured? is there a specific scale? and how does a metal become magnetic? what properties does a metal have that make it magnetic? and does the lattice sructure of each metal influence the magnetism?

Wikipedia tells me that it is paramagnetic hence, not ferromagnetic, which is what you mean when you say 'magnetic'. You can look up the others on wikipedia.

Magnetism is a complex property, not related to chemistry at all (but rather quantum mechanical properties). It can roughly be measured in terms of the relative permeability. The properties that make a metal magnetic or not related to the spins of the electrons, not required knowledge for chemistry (unless very weird changes have been made since I was in VCE).
